Zoltán Kovács (politician, born 1957)

Zoltán Kovács (born 1 December 1957)[1] is a Hungarian jurist and politician, member of the National Assembly (MP) for Pápa (Veszprém County Constituency III then IV) since 1998.

[2] He finished his secondary studies in the Türr István Grammar School in Pápa.

He secured a seat as the joint candidate of the Fidesz and the Hungarian Democratic Forum (MDF) during the 1998 parliamentary election.

[1] He served as chairman of the Parliamentary Committee on Local Government and Regional Development from 2010 to 2011.

[3] He was appointed Secretary of State for Territorial Public Administration within the Prime Minister's Office in June 2014, serving in that capacity until May 2018.
